背景情况:
- 细胞表面的葡萄糖,由糖蛋白,糖脂和多糖组成,提供关键的屏障功能.
- 据假设,葡萄糖的局部分离有助于分子相互作用,但高分辨率映射是有限的.
研究的目的:
- 开发和应用一种新的生物对等化学方法,用于在活细胞中增强葡萄糖的检测.
- 在细胞-细胞和细胞-矩阵相互作用期间绘制高分辨率的葡萄糖域.
主要方法:
- 基于TMTH-硫胺 (THS) 的生物对角化学的应用,用于活细胞葡萄糖标签.
- 超分辨率显微镜可视化癌细胞中的葡萄糖分布.
- 在3D矩阵和细胞矩阵接触点中,分析细胞入侵期间的葡萄糖变化.
主要成果:
- 与dibenzocyclooctyne方法相比,基于THS的标签提供了增强的葡萄糖检测.
- 在细胞与细胞接触和突起中确定了微米级的减弱葡萄糖.
- 在3D矩阵入侵过程中,在膜泡中观察到葡萄糖缩.
- 发现焦点整合素集群在原纤维的接触处从甘油向外分离,形成低甘油粘附点.
结论:
- 基于THS的生物直角标签可以精确地绘制活细胞甘油微和纳米域的地图.
- 葡萄糖密度的局部下调与功能性细胞-细胞和细胞-矩阵相互作用有关.
- 这项研究提供了新的洞察力,了解葡萄糖在细胞粘附和侵入中的动态作用.

Glycocalyx and its Functions
9.0K
The glycocalyx is a carbohydrate-rich, fuzzy-appearing layer on the outer surface of the cell membrane. It is highly hydrophilic, because of this it attracts large amounts of water to the cell's surface. This aids the cell's interaction with the watery environment and also helps it to obtain substances dissolved in the water. It is also important for cell identification, self/non-self determination, and embryonic development and is used in cell-to-cell attachments to form tissues.
